The system supports both classical pbx functionality as well as advanced. An asterisk server based business voip phone system is a reliable, affordable communications solution for small to large. Asterisk certified software and licensing offerings. This includes the asterisk manager interface ami, the asterisk gateway. The software was first designed for linux and now runs on a variety of operating systems such as netbsd. Backed by the open source community, who are continually advancing applications and writing no license fee alternative to the proprietary software that runs traditional pbxs.
If you want to link with proprietary software, then use the gnu lgpl. Asterisk was and still is continually developed using open source models under the gnu operating system public license and further permits licensees to furnish proprietary components built with or for the system. The gpl is the primary software license used in linux systems, which allowed linux operatingsystem programmers to contribute their work knowing it would remain free and accessible to others. This license, the lesser general public license, applies to some specially designated software packagestypically librariesof the free software foundation and other authors who decide to. Asterisk, the worlds most popular open source communications project, is free, open source software that converts an ordinary computer into a featurerich voice communications. Jan 19, 2017 powered by a free atlassian confluence open source project license granted to asterisk project. In conjunction with suitable telephony hardware interfaces and network applications, asterisk is used to establish and control telephone calls between telecommunication endpoints, such as customary telephone sets, destinations on the public switched telephone network. Specific permission is also granted to link asterisk with openssl, openh323. It was created in 1999 by mark spencer of digium and released with a dual license model using gnu general public license as a free software license and a proprietary software license.
Sep 23, 2004 its name comes from the asterisk symbol. These limits are imposed by the developer, publisher, or vendor. I am creating a software that i want to release under a proprietary license with some flexibility for the customer and i need your help to find a license that fits my requirements since i am not sure all the common and popular licenses would fit like lgpl. Asterisk is released under a dual license model, using the gnu general public license gpl as a free software license and a.
Reveals hidden passwords in dialog boxes and web pages. The upsides and downsides of open source voip systems. Unlike traditional pbx software, asterisk is highly flexible and can be made to achieve many end uses. Asterisk manager interface ami and the asterisk gateway interface agi. Now, get the scoop on their proprietary voip protocols and how they interact with other, nonproprietary and. Learn about the differences in licensing between proprietary and free and open. Asterisk is released with a dual license model, using the gnu general public license gpl as a free software license and a proprietary software license to permit licensees to distribute proprietary, unpublished system components. Asterisk ippbx what you need to know about an asterisk pbx. Asterisk is a completely free and no license fee alternative to the proprietary software that runs on traditional pbxs. Asterisk is released as open source under the gnu general public license gpl, and it is available for download free of charge. The gpl is the worlds most popular open source software license, currently used by nearly 50% of all open source software. There are, or should be, some exemptions in the the asterisk licensing that allow this. Untarring the source asterisk project asterisk project wiki. Untarring the source asterisk project asterisk project.
With this acquisition the elastix distro versioned at 5. If you obtained asterisk under the gpl, then the gpl applies to all loadable asterisk modules used on your system as well, except as defined below. Now, get the scoop on their proprietary voip protocols and how they interact with other, non proprietary and opensource protocols. Each license is required but they do satisfy a direct support contract with switchvox for any future questions, issues, or requests you may have. Bsd license apache software license mozilla public license open source does not necessarily mean costfree dual licensing the same piece of software as both proprietary and open source is possible. The gpl is the worlds most popular open source software license, currently used by nearly 50% of all open source software, including such software as the linux. Sangoma technologies is the primary developer and sponsor of the asterisk project, the worlds most widely used open source communications software, and the freepbx project, the worlds. Asterisk is distributed under the gnu general public license version 2 and is also available under alternative licenses negotiated directly with. The gpl is the worlds most popular open source software license, currently used by nearly 50% of all open source software, including such software as the linux operating system kernel, the firefox web browser, and the mysql relational database management system.
Each license file must contain a unique license number which is tied to each physical or virtual machine. Because, gnu gpl, gnu lgpl and gnu fdl, allow commercial use. Asterisk is released with a dual license model, using the gnu general public license gpl as a free software license and a proprietary software. How asteriskbased solutions compare to 3cx everything connects, connect with sangoma for over thirty years, weve helped businesses grow through scalable, flexible, reliable communications solutions. Asterisk is a free open source call server ip pbx licensed under the gnu general public license gnu gpl. In laymans terms, software that is licensed with the mit license is saying use this any way you wish. First lets take a look at a free software license, the gnu general public licence gpl. It is our belief that applications using these protocols to. Take the complete pbx software by xorcom, this runs on asterisk 1. Asterisk development voip development services alqatech. Asterisk derives its name from the asterisk symbol. How do i move my digium software license to a new server. How asteriskbased solutions compare to 3cx everything connects, connect with sangoma for over thirty years, weve helped businesses grow through scalable, flexible, reliable.
Factors to consider when choosing between open source ip. Youve heard of skype, cisco, and asterisk and their voip products. Asterisk was and still is continually developed using open source models under the gnu operating system public license and further permits licensees to furnish proprietary. Asterisk is released under a dual license scheme, the free software license being the gnu general public license gpl, the other being a proprietary software license as to allow proprietary. Explore asterisk software and thirdparty addon software for asterisk configurations with. Jun 25, 2019 proprietary and free software licences. Asterisk is released with a dual license model, using the gnu general public license gpl as a free software license and a. Asterisklicense at master allstarlinkasterisk github. Free software that reveals passwords hidden under asterisks. Which opensource license for a proprietary software.
Like another open source software, apache, which runs most of todays web. In addition, asterisk implements several managementcontrol protocols. By this point, you must be anxious to get your asterisk system up and running. What you need to know about software licenses by melissa popp may 14, 20 internet when it comes to using, developing and promoting software online, the numerous licenses that accompany them can be confusing for even the most adept computer user. Pointbypoint comparison between proprietary and open source cost savings one of the key considerations in purchasing an open source ippbx system is the significant cost savings. This license, the lesser general public license, applies to some specially designated software packagestypically librariesof the free software foundation and other authors who decide to use it.
Factors to consider when choosing between open source ippbx. Asterisk key reveals passwords hidden in dialog boxes and. Proprietary software refers to any software that has a and has limits to use and distribution. The open source module, naturally, doesnt have any such risks.
Commercial and proprietary pbx systems june 30, 2010 by garrett smith in our first segment, we spoke mainly of the benefits of using an open source based voip solution as. You can use it too, but we suggest you first think carefully about whether this license or the ordinary general public license is the better. The worlds most popular open source communications engine. Like another open source software, apache, which runs most of todays web servers, asterisk has become the choice pbx software and with that choice developed into a viable. Asterisk addon software fax for asterisk fax for asterisk provides asterisk dialplan functions and applications that make it easy to build custom fax solutions. What if i want to distribute or license asterisk under a different. Open source even if not gpl modules which may be dynamically linked at.
Over time, ive begrudgingly come to the conclusion that, like lawyers, death, and taxes. Asterisk based on premise ippbx business phone systems. Get the skinny on proprietary voip protocols techrepublic. In conjunction with suitable telephony hardware interfaces and network applications, asterisk is used to establish. The open source license under which asterisk is distributed is the gnu public license version 2 gplv2. Asterisk is flexible and lets users define the solution that truly fits their requirements and is stable as well as reliable. Jun 30, 2010 commercial and proprietary pbx systems june 30, 2010 by garrett smith in our first segment, we spoke mainly of the benefits of using an open source based voip solution as compared to the commercial applications and even proprietary applications. If you are building a hobby system, you can probably jump right to the next chapter and begin the installation. Update the question so its ontopic for open source stack exchange. Asterisk is released with a dual license model, using the gnu general public license gpl as a free software license and a proprietary software license to permit licensees to distribute. It is the property of the owner and can be used with specified conditions. License gplv2 with additional licenses available from digium. The gpl is the worlds most popular open source software license, currently used by nearly 50% of all open source software, including such software as the linux operating system kernel, the firefox web browser, and the mysql relational. Jun 14, 2010 take the complete pbx software by xorcom, this runs on asterisk 1.
Asterisk is a software implementation of a private branch exchange pbx. Learn about the differences in licensing between proprietary and free and open source. Oct 27, 2006 youve heard of skype, cisco, and asterisk and their voip products. Users can run asterisk on linux, solaris, freebsd, and windows. Since its founding in 1999 by mark spencer, digium has become the open source alternative to proprietary communication providers. Powered by a free atlassian confluence open source project license granted to asterisk project. Commercial and proprietary pbx systems voip insider. License information asterisk project asterisk project wiki. Backed by the open source community, who are continually advancing applications and writing no license fee alternative to the proprietary software that runs. Like another open source software, apache, which runs most of todays web servers, asterisk has now become the first choice ippbx software and with that choice developed into a viable option for a business phone systems. It was created in 1999 by mark spencer of digium and released with a dual license model using gnu general public license as a free. I am creating a software that i want to release under a proprietary license with some flexibility for. The vast majority of open source ippbx vendors base their solutions on software called asterisk, which is sponsored by digium, and has been deployed for over 10 years.
The asterisk software includes many features available in commercial and proprietary pbx systems. In addition, asterisk implements two managementcontrol protocols. Unimrcp, andor the uw imap toolkit and distribute the resulting binary files. Asterisk is released under a dual license model, using the gnu general public license gpl as a free software license and a proprietary software license to permit licensees to distribute proprietary, unpublished system components. Take switchvox for example, smb software requires a user licenses for each user on the system. In conjunction with suitable telephony hardware interfaces and network applications, asterisk is used to establish and control telephone calls between telecommunication endpoints, such as customary telephone sets, destinations. In conjunction with suitable telephony hardware interfaces and network applications, asterisk is used to establish and control telephone calls between telecommunication endpoints, such as customary telephone sets, destinations on the public switched telephone network pstn, and devices or services on voice over internet protocol voip networks. It is typically installed on to a linux operating system, but. Through its extensive functionality, the free software achieves a high compatibility and offers businesses an extremely flexible solution, making asterisk software. Asterisk is released under a dual license scheme, the free software license being the gnu general public license gpl, the other being a proprietary software license as to allow proprietary code, such as the g. Asterisk was created in 1999 by mark spencer of digium. What you want is a free software license without copyleft. Asterisk is a software implementation of a telephone private branch exchange pbx. The open source license under which asterisk is distributed.
You may just put the license as a comment on those source code files. Asterisk gui client, vicidial this software suite is designed to extend the functionality of the asterisk pbx through platformind. If i had my way, everything would be released under the wtfpl. If copyleft is not desired i suggest you to use the liblibpng license. Joshua colp was able to produce the results in table 2. Asterisk is released under a dual license model, using the gnu general public license gpl as a free software license and a proprietary software license to permit licensees to distribute. All software applications require a software license that describes how software can be used and distributed.
1577 875 1606 460 1124 1 136 69 672 866 1596 1021 472 1047 644 1010 1647 123 595 674 1012 360 693 1384 786 117 703 1642 240 832 1245 740 505 1253 594 459 991 1144 258 654 267